Parking brake interlock
Certain functions (Video viewing and certain
touch panel
keys)
offered
by
this
unit
could
be
dangerous and/or unlawful if used while driv-
ing.
To
prevent such functions from being
used while the vehicle is in motion, there is an
interlock system that senses when
the
parking
brake is set. If you attempt
to
use the
functions
described above while driving, they will
be-
come disabled until you stop the vehicle in a
safe place, and
(1)
apply the parking brake,
(2)
release the parking brake, and then
(3)
apply
the parking brake again. Please keep
the
brake pedal pushed down before releasing the
parking brake.

To
avoid battery exhaustion
Keep the vehicle engine running when using
this
unit
to avoid draining the battery power.
When no power
is
supplied to
this
unit,
such
as
when the vehicle battery is being
replaced, the microcomputer of this
unit
re-
turns
to its initial condition.
We
recom-
mend that you transcribe the audio
adjustment data.
